Shawnee Mission Public Schools Unified School District is defined demographically by education — 56.5% of adults hold a bachelor’s degree, above the national average. Shawnee Mission Public Schools Unified School District is a school district in Kansas with a population of 232,095.

Households take in a median $91,887, comfortably above the US median of $78,538. The poverty rate, 4.1%, is on the lower side for US school districts and below the national 12.4%. Home values run above average at $346,900, with typical rent around $1,385.

The population is unusually well-credentialed for US school districts — 56.5% of adults have a four-year degree, above the national 35.0%.

The education numbers are the throughline: a college-heavy population in Shawnee Mission Public Schools Unified School District usually coincides with higher incomes and a workforce concentrated in professional and information industries.
